What is the process of surface treatment of Optical Grade PET Film Roll?

As a provider of Optical Grade PET Film Roll, I am thrilled to share insights into the intricate process of surface treatment for this remarkable product. Optical Grade PET Film Roll is widely used in various industries, including electronics, automotive, and display technology, due to its excellent optical properties and durability. Step 1: Cleaning and Pre – treatment

The surface treatment process begins with a thorough cleaning and pre – treatment phase. The raw PET film may have contaminants such as dust, grease, and residual particles from the manufacturing process. These contaminants can significantly impact the adhesion of subsequent coatings and the overall optical performance of the film.

We use a combination of physical and chemical cleaning methods. The physical cleaning usually involves roller cleaning and brushing to remove large particles. For finer contaminants, we rely on chemical cleaning agents. These agents are carefully selected to be compatible with the PET film, ensuring that they do not damage the film’s structure while effectively removing contaminants.

After cleaning, the film undergoes a pre – treatment process. This can include corona treatment or plasma treatment. Corona treatment is a common method, which uses a high – voltage electrical discharge to modify the surface energy of the PET film. By increasing the surface energy, the film becomes more receptive to coatings, improving adhesion. Plasma treatment, on the other hand, involves exposing the film to a low – temperature plasma environment. The plasma can etch the surface of the film at a microscopic level, creating a rougher surface for better coating adhesion and also introducing functional groups to the surface.

Step 2: Coating Application

Once the film is properly pre – treated, the next step is coating application. There are several types of coatings that can be applied to Optical Grade PET Film Roll, depending on the desired properties.

Anti – Reflection (AR) Coating

Anti – reflection coatings are widely used in applications such as display screens and optical lenses. These coatings work by reducing the reflection of light from the film’s surface, thereby increasing the transmission of light. The AR coating is typically a multi – layer thin – film structure, composed of materials with different refractive indices. The layers are carefully designed and deposited to create destructive interference of reflected light, minimizing reflectance. We use advanced deposition techniques such as physical vapor deposition (PVD) or chemical vapor deposition (CVD) to apply the AR coating. These techniques allow for precise control of the coating thickness and uniformity, ensuring high – quality optical performance.

Hard Coating

Hard coatings are applied to enhance the scratch resistance and durability of the PET film. In applications where the film may be subject to abrasion, such as touch – screen displays or protective covers, a hard coating is essential. The hard coating is usually made of materials like acrylic or silicone. The coating material is mixed with a curing agent and then applied to the film surface using methods such as spin coating or dip coating. After application, the coating is cured through heat or ultraviolet (UV) light, which cross – links the polymer chains in the coating, forming a hard and protective layer on the film surface.

Anti – Glare (AG) Coating

Anti – glare coatings are used to reduce glare on display surfaces, making the content easier to read in bright environments. These coatings work by scattering the reflected light, preventing it from forming a single intense reflection. The AG coating can be achieved by adding a diffusing layer to the film. This can be done by incorporating micro – particles or nanostructures into the coating material. The coating is then applied to the film using techniques similar to those for hard coating.

Step 3: Drying and Curing

After the coating is applied, the film goes through a drying and curing process. Drying is the initial step, which involves removing the solvent from the coating. This is typically done in an oven at a controlled temperature. The drying temperature and time are carefully optimized to ensure complete solvent removal without causing damage to the film or the coating.

Curing is a more complex process that involves chemical reactions in the coating. As mentioned earlier, for some coatings such as hard coatings, curing is achieved through heat or UV light. Heat curing involves heating the coated film to a specific temperature for a certain period. This temperature is chosen to activate the curing agent and initiate the cross – linking reaction in the coating. UV curing, on the other hand, is a faster process. The UV light irradiates the coated film, and the photoinitiator in the coating absorbs the UV energy, triggering the cross – linking reaction.

Step 4: Inspection and Quality Control

Once the drying and curing processes are complete, the treated Optical Grade PET Film Roll undergoes a comprehensive inspection and quality control process. We use a variety of inspection methods to ensure that the film meets the required standards.

Optical inspection is one of the key methods. We use optical microscopes and spectrophotometers to examine the film’s surface topography, coating thickness, and optical properties such as transmittance, reflectance, and haze. Any defects such as scratches, pinholes, or non – uniform coating thickness can be detected through optical inspection.

Mechanical testing is also important. We perform tests such as scratch resistance tests, adhesion tests, and tensile strength tests. In the scratch resistance test, a stylus of a certain hardness is used to scratch the film surface, and the resistance to scratching is measured. Adhesion tests are used to evaluate the bonding strength between the coating and the PET film. This can be done by applying a pressure – sensitive tape to the coated surface and then pulling it off to see if any coating is removed. Tensile strength tests are carried out to ensure that the mechanical properties of the film are not compromised during the surface treatment process.

Step 5: Cutting and Packaging

After passing the inspection, the Optical Grade PET Film Roll is ready for cutting and packaging. The film roll is cut into the desired sizes and lengths according to the customer’s specifications. Precision cutting is essential to ensure that the cut edges are smooth and free of burrs.

The cut film is then carefully packaged to protect it during transportation and storage. We use appropriate packaging materials such as plastic bags, cardboard boxes, and protective wraps. The packaging is designed to prevent moisture, dust, and mechanical damage to the film.
